‘Street Fighter' And Sushiro Sets Food Skirmish In First Singapore Collaboration
Following a first-ever Monster Hunter X Sushiro collaboration in Singapore, Capcom is back with another culinary knockout — this time featuring its arguably best-known flagship franchise: Street Fighter . The latest tie-in comes as Street Fighter 6 celebrates its second anniversary, treating fans to a limited-time menu and exclusive merchandise starting 18 June. The fight will come to all outlets islandwide, with Suntec City and Perennial Business City transformed into a themed space comprising in-game visuals, photo spots, and in-store experiences. Three special dishes are available for order during the event, each served with a free character food pick illustrated in a 16-bit pixel art style, adding up to a total of 34 random designs. Here's what to expect from the new (if temporary) additions: Giant Cut Fresh Salmon in Yuzu Soy (S$4.50) Shiokoji Scallop with Salmon Roe (S$4.50) Almond Pudding with Strawberry Sauce (S$3.50) Those who spend a minimum of S$20 in a single receipt are eligible to purchase up to three merchandise items per receipt, which feature a different set of characters across two waves. Wave 1, running from 18 June to 8 July, shines the spotlight on Ryu, Jun and Chun-Li, and Cammy and E. Honda as keychains, joining character plushies of Cammy, Akuma, and Ed. The second wave, spanning 9 to 31 July, includes Blanka and Lily, Dee Jay and Kimberly, and Sakura and Dan as part of the keychain lineup. The keychains are available at an additional S$8.90 each, while the character plushies retail for S$15.90. A third exclusive offering, the Street Fighter Canvas Bag, depicts a beefed-up Sushiro mascot standing proudly at the front alongside the game's characters and can be purchased at S$14.90. Released on 2 June 2023, Street Fighter 6 is the seventh and latest mainline entry in the beloved franchise, offering three overarching game modes, three control options, and a real-time commentary system that provides a tournament-style feel and the option to cheer on the player. It has sold over five million units to date, with total sales for the series coming in at 56 million units worldwide as of last December. The Street Fighter X Sushiro collaboration brings the fists and feast to Singapore from 18 June to 31 July. Waco's Ultimate Fan Weekend Returns
Waco, TX (FOX 44) – The ATG Expo is back for its fourth year on June 14 and 15 at the Waco Convention Center, offering a weekend packed with gaming, celebrity guests, cosplay, and pop culture excitement! Attendees can compete in esports tournaments like Super Smash Bros. Ultimate and Street Fighter 6, or try their luck at the new 254 Baggerz Bowl Cornhole Tournament with cash prizes! Other highlights include cosplay contests, tabletop games, vendors, and a HOT Pro Wrestling showcase. This year, the Expo is introducing some exciting new additions to its lineup of events. 'More content than ever before,' Co-Founder Hal Hawkins said. 'We haven't had wrestling before, [or] Cornhole or Legos. We're trying to bring it all.' ATG Expo 2025 will also showcase popular voice actors and offer Q&A panels where attendees can engage directly with the guests. Copyright 2025 Nexstar Media, Inc. All rights reserved. The Nintendo Switch 2 is hard to find, but our expert restock tips will help
The Nintendo Switch 2 is already sold out just about everywhere, which means you're probably on the hunt for the next big restock. Fortunately, we've played this game before (remember when the PS5 was near-impossible to find?) and are here to make sure you're in the best position possible to snag the hottest new system of 2025 as soon as it's available. We don't blame you for being antsy to bring one home. The Switch 2 is one of the best consoles we've gotten our hands on, with improved specs that include more storage, better controls in handheld mode and smooth 4K gameplay once you connect to a TV. It's an iterative upgrade, but one that pumps out a much nicer gaming experience. If you missed your opportunity to score a Nintendo Switch 2 preorder and are looking to speed past your friends in Mario Kart World or beat them up in Street Fighter 6 as soon as humanly possible, follow this handy guide that we've put together from years of experience tracking down elusive tech. Nintendo Switch 2 The Nintendo Switch 2 improves on the company's beloved hybrid console with smooth 4K gameplay, better online functionality and some great new games like Mario Kart World. Read our review As of this writing, the Nintendo Switch 2 is officially sold at most major retailers like Walmart, Target, Best Buy and GameStop (curiously, the system has yet to show up on Amazon in the U.S.). If you're feeling impatient, resellers on sites like eBay and StockX are selling the console, though you'll have to shop at your own risk — and pay a pretty significant markup. Here are links to every big store selling the Switch 2 for your bookmarking needs, as well as some specific quirks you should know about each shop. Walmart Walmart has listings for both the $450 Nintendo Switch 2 and the $500 Nintendo Switch 2 Mario Kart World bundle. Be careful when shopping here, however — Walmart features third-party sellers alongside official listings on its site, which means that you may suddenly end up on a page selling the system for upwards of $800 or more. Walmart has done exclusive console drops for those subscribed to its paid Walmart+ service in the past, though it's unclear whether the retailer will do the same for the Switch 2. Target Like other stores, Target has pages for both the Nintendo Switch 2 and the Mario Kart World bundle, and is usually sold out of both. However, if you're signed into your Target account, you can click 'notify me when it's back' to get an email alert when the console is available. GameStop According to GameStop's website, the popular gaming retailer is selling the Nintendo Switch 2 and Mario Kart World Bundle exclusively at its physical stores. You can click the 'Find a Store' button on each respective page to see if it's at your location. The site also lists a pricey $625 bundle that throws in a Joy-Con 2 Charging Grip, a Joy-Con 2 Wheel set and a 256GB microSD express card. It's currently out of stock, but GameStop did a lot of these custom bundles during the PS5 days, and they generally stayed available longer than the base consoles. Best Buy Best Buy lists both the Nintendo Switch 2 and Mario Kart World on its website, but as of our last check, the system is showing as only available in-store. As such, your best bet might be to just head to your nearest location and ask if stock is available. Staples Staples currently lists the Nintendo Switch 2 Mario Kart World bundle on its site, for both delivery and one-hour pickup. It's currently showing as unavailable for both for me, but your mileage may vary based on your location. For what it's worth, some users on Reddit reported having an easy time buying one in-person there. Costco Wholesale retailer Costco currently offers a $525 version of the Nintendo Switch 2 Mario Kart World bundle that's exclusive to Costco members. Its status is currently listed as out of stock, but your mileage may vary in person. Nintendo What about going straight to the source? Nintendo offered a preorder queue system for registered users that have logged at least 100 hours on their Switch, though that program seems to have ended. The company's website now simply directs you to other retailers. If you're lucky enough to live near a Nintendo Store — like the ones in New York City and San Francisco — you can always try your luck there. Make sure your shopping accounts are set up The last thing you want to do is miss an elusive restock because you were scrambling to create an account and find your credit card. As such, make sure you have an account at your preferred retailers (if not all of the ones we've listed above), stay signed in and have a payment method set up in advance. Some retailers, such as Target, allow you to sign up for alerts to be notified once the system is back in stock, which we recommend doing. Follow trusted stock trackers Fortunately for aspiring Switch 2 owners, there are plenty of folks working tirelessly around the clock to find you a console. Folks like Wario64, CheapAssGamer and The Shortcut are all resources we've followed and used for years, and often provide up-to-the-minute updates on when the next big restock is happening. If you're on X, we recommend giving them a follow and turning on Tweet notifications so you don't miss a big drop. Consider a membership for future access Back when the PS5 and Xbox Series X were more scarce, select retailers would offer exclusive drops for those subscribed to their premium memberships including Walmart+, My Best Buy Total and Amazon Prime. GameStop PowerUp Pro members have also gotten early dibs on in-store restocks. We don't have confirmation that these stores will do the same for the Nintendo Switch 2, but if you are already subscribed to one of these services, keep in mind that you may eventually be rewarded with an early leg up on availability. Capcom's Street Fighter 6 Sales Surpass 5 Million Units Worldwide!
OSAKA, Japan--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Capcom Co., Ltd. (TOKYO:9697) today announced that cumulative sales of Street Fighter 6, released in 2023, have surpassed 5 million units sold. Released seven years after the previous title in the franchise, Street Fighter 6 represents a new generation of fighting games. The title can be enjoyed by a wide array of players, thanks to features such as Modern Control Type, a new controller input option that allows special attacks to be performed without complex button combinations, as well as improved audio accessibility settings that supplement gameplay experiences without the use of visual cues. In addition, various content like additional characters have been added since release. Furthermore, in conjunction with Capcom's eSports business, which officially features the title in competitions, the company plans to hold the next championship tournament at Japan's famous Ryogoku Kokugikan Arena once again following the highly attended success of the previous edition. Recently, Capcom also released Street Fighter 6 as a launch title for the new Nintendo Switch™ 2. In addition to introducing exclusive modes designed specifically for the Nintendo Switch 2, and new gameplay features that utilize the gyro functionality of the Joy-Con™ 2, Local Battles, and more. This version also supports cross-play, enabling users to enjoy the game together across different platforms. These initiatives have contributed to Street Fighter 6 's wide appeal, expanded global sales and resulted in the title achieving the milestone of 5 million units sold. With the aim of further expanding its fan base, Street Fighter 6 will continue to introduce new additional content including new characters, etc. Capcom remains firmly committed to satisfying the expectations of all users by leveraging its industry leading game development capabilities in order to create highly entertaining gameplay experiences. About the Street Fighter Series The first title in the Street Fighter series was released as an arcade game in 1987, followed by the global smash hit Street Fighter II in 1991, which generated mass excitement due to its innovative battle system. Even today, more than 38 years since Street Fighter first debuted, the series still enjoys immense popularity across the globe with cumulative sales for the series totaling over 56 million * units worldwide. Further, in recent years the series has increased its presence as a driving force in the fighting game genre of esports. ABOUT CAPCOM Capcom is a leading worldwide developer, publisher and distributor of interactive entertainment for game consoles, PCs, handheld and wireless devices. Founded in 1983, the company has created hundreds of games, including groundbreaking franchises Resident Evil™, Monster Hunter™, Street Fighter™, Mega Man™, Devil May Cry™ and Ace Attorney™. Capcom maintains operations in the U.S., U.K., Germany, France, Hong Kong, Taiwan, Singapore and Tokyo, with corporate headquarters located in Osaka, Japan.
